Law Firm Founder Killed In Gore Mountain Skiing Accident
Colleagues and loved ones are mourning the loss of a prominent attorney and businessman following his untimely death in a skiing accident in the Adirondacks. Kevin Colwell, founder and CEO of the Albany-based Colwell Law Group, died at the Gore Mountain ski resort on Saturday, Feb. 8, the firm said in a statement. He was 53. “This tragic loss has deeply impacted all members of the organization.” Colwell was found severely injured by bystanders and ski patrol staff near the Sagamore Trail around 11 a.m. Saturday, New York State Police said. Wave Of Cold Air Will Bring First Accumulating Snowfall To Parts Of Northeast
A new weather pattern bringing in a wave of cold air will lead to the first accumulating snowfall of the season in parts of the Northeast, according to AccuWeather and the National Weather Service. Snowfall is expected after nightfall Saturday, Nov. 13 into Sunday morning, Nov. 14 in the areas shown in blue and pink in the first image above. "Accumulating snow is in store across much of the Catskills, Adirondacks, Berkshires, Green and White Mountains," AccuWeather said.
